About

Matthieu Germain is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Biomaterials and Molecular Biology. According to data from OpenAlex, Matthieu Germain has authored 15 papers receiving a total of 567 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Biomedical Engineering, 9 papers in Biomaterials and 4 papers in Molecular Biology. Recurrent topics in Matthieu Germain's work include Nanoparticle-Based Drug Delivery (9 papers), Nanoplatforms for cancer theranostics (4 papers) and Drug Transport and Resistance Mechanisms (3 papers). Matthieu Germain is often cited by papers focused on Nanoparticle-Based Drug Delivery (9 papers), Nanoplatforms for cancer theranostics (4 papers) and Drug Transport and Resistance Mechanisms (3 papers). Matthieu Germain collaborates with scholars based in France, United States and Netherlands. Matthieu Germain's co-authors include Agnès Pottier, Su Metcalfe, Fanny Caputo, Ruth Schmid, Giovanni Tosi, Raymond M. Schiffelers, Kathleen Spring, Andreas Åslund, Laurence Poul and Audrey Darmon and has published in prestigious journals such as Nano Letters, Journal of Molecular Biology and Cancer Research.
